The improved "SEN Transfomer" (IST) is an electromagnetic unified power flow controller composed of three-phase double-winding transformer and on-load voltage regulator switch, which has more flexible power flow control ability and larger power flow control range than ST. Firstly, the topological structure and basic working principle of IST are introduced in detail, and the power injection model of IST is deduced. According to the basic siting principle of IST and the calculated sensitivity coefficient of power flow, the installation position of IST is selected to improve the regulation ability of active power flow. Finally, the proposed method is validated in the IEEE 14-bus system. The results show that the distribution of active power flow of the system is obviously improved after IST is installed on the branch road calculated by this method.
